About Sharecoin

Sharecoin is a fork of Bitcoin Core that replaces SHA-256d proof-of-work with ProgPoW/KawPow, the GPU-oriented, ASIC-resistant algorithm used by Ravencoin. Everything else (transactions, scripts, wallets, P2P networking, RPC) is unmodified upstream Bitcoin Core. Each mined block includes a mix_hash, an unpredictable value produced as a side effect of the proof-of-work computation. The getrandombeacon RPC method derives verifiable public randomness from already-confirmed blocks' mix hashes, usable by applications that need unpredictable, non-manipulable values, such as lotteries, raffles, NFT reveals, matchmaking systems, or DAO sortition, without relying on a trusted third party or off-chain oracle. It is intended for GPU miners seeking an ASIC-resistant coin to mine, and for developers building applications that need a source of randomness that cannot be predicted or biased by any single party in advance.
